RD among countries with the highest consumption of transgender adult content

  • aplicacion - banner 728px

Santo Domingo.- The Dominican Republic is positioned among the nations with the greatest interest in adult content related to transgender people, according to recent data published by the Pornhub platform. According to the report, the country ranks sixth globally in this type of digital consumption, reflecting a trend that places it above the international average. Statistics indicate that the preference in this segment exceeds the global average by 43%, which demonstrates a differentiated behavior compared to other markets.

This positioning places the country within a small group of nations where this type of content registers significant demand, which has drawn attention in digital trend analyses.

The report is part of periodic studies conducted by the platform to identify consumption habits and changes in user preferences, segmenting the data by regions and specific categories.

Specialists point out that this type of statistics does not necessarily define general social patterns, but rather responds to the dynamics of the digital environment, where anonymity and easy access influence the behavior of users. They also highlight that the growth of online content consumption has been driven by the expansion of internet access and the use of mobile devices, factors that have transformed the way people interact with digital platforms. In that context, consumption reports allow us to observe global and regional trends, offering a broader view of how the public's interests evolve in the digital environment.
